Part 1: Human Body System Questions
#### Question 1: What is the smallest unit of life in the human body?
- Answer: The smallest unit of life in the human body is a cell.
- Explanation: Cells are the basic building blocks of all living organisms, including humans. They are the smallest units capable of performing all the functions necessary for life.
#### Question 2: Cells group together to form?
- Answer: Cells group together to form tissues.
- Explanation: Tissues are groups of similar cells that work together to perform a specific function. Examples include epithelial tissue, muscle tissue, and nerve tissue.
#### Question 3: Tissues are grouped together to form various?
- Answer: Tissues are grouped together to form organs.
- Explanation: Organs are structures composed of two or more types of tissues that work together to perform a specific function. Examples include the heart, lungs, and liver.
#### Question 4: Organs work together as part of an?
- Answer: Organs work together as part of an organ system.
- Explanation: Organ systems are groups of organs that work together to perform complex functions. Examples include the circulatory system, respiratory system, and digestive system.

#### Matching the Functions:
1. Skeletal System:
- Function: Support
- Explanation: The skeletal system provides structural support to the body, protects internal organs, and allows for movement through its connection with muscles.
2. Muscular System:
- Function: Movement
- Explanation: The muscular system enables voluntary and involuntary movements, such as walking, breathing, and pumping blood.
3. Respiratory System:
- Function: Oxygen / carbon dioxide exchange
- Explanation: The respiratory system facilitates gas exchange, bringing oxygen into the body and removing carbon dioxide.
4. Circulatory System:
- Function: Transport
- Explanation: The circulatory system transports nutrients, oxygen, hormones, and waste products throughout the body via blood.
5. Excretory System:
- Function: Waste removal
- Explanation: The excretory system removes waste products (e.g., urea) and excess water from the body.
6. Nervous System:
- Function: Regulation and control
- Explanation: The nervous system controls and coordinates body functions, processes information, and responds to stimuli.
7. Immune System:
- Function: Protection
- Explanation: The immune system defends the body against pathogens (e.g., bacteria, viruses) and foreign substances.
8. Integumentary System:
- Function: Protection
- Explanation: The integumentary system (skin, hair, nails) protects the body from physical damage, infection, and dehydration.
9. Endocrine System:
- Function: Control
- Explanation: The endocrine system regulates body functions using hormones, such as controlling metabolism, growth, and reproduction.
10. Reproductive System:
- Function: Reproduction
- Explanation: The reproductive system is responsible for producing offspring and maintaining the survival of the species.
11. Digestive System:
- Function: Food absorption
- Explanation: The digestive system breaks down food into nutrients, absorbs these nutrients into the bloodstream, and eliminates waste.
